The Basics of Sales Tax on Shopify
Sales Tax is a crucial element of transacting in any marketplace, especially online. Let’s break down some key concepts:
What is Sales Tax?: Sales tax is a CONSUMPTION TAX imposed by the government on the sale of goods & services. Depending on your jurisdiction, this tax is collected at the point of sale and must be remitted to the appropriate governing body.
Did you know that 45 states and the District of Columbia impose sales taxes? The states that don’t charge sales tax are Alaska, Delaware, Montana, New Hampshire, & Oregon.
Understanding Nexus: Before you start calculating taxes, you gotta figure out if you even NEED to collect it. This is where nexus comes in. Nexus is a fancy term for having a significant presence in a state. You may have physical nexus if you:
Have an OFFICE, WAREHOUSE, or EMPLOYEE in that state.
Sell a certain volume of products or services in that state. (This is known as economic nexus.)
How to Determine Your Nexus
To determine your nexus, follow these simple steps:
Check Where You Sell: List out all the states where your customers are getting your products & services.
Look at Your Physical Presence: Do you have any employees or offices in those states?
Analyze Your Economic Activity: If you’re making significant sales in a state (common thresholds are $100,000 or 200 transactions), then you may owe sales tax there.
Setting Up Your Tax Settings on Shopify
Once you've figured out if you need to collect taxes, it’s time to dive into the tax settings within Shopify. Here’s how:
Step 1: Access Your Tax Settings
Simple as pie! Go into your Shopify Admin panel, then head on over to Settings > Taxes & duties.
Step 2: Set Up Your Regions
Here, you’ll want to set up the regions you are selling to. If you select United States, Shopify will automatically associate either state & local taxes depending on the settings you choose.
Step 3: Check the Automatic Tax Calculations
Shopify offers a cool feature where it can automatically calculate sales tax based on where your buyers are located. This includes:
City Level: Important if you’re shipping to major cities with their regulations.
County Level: Some areas may have additional taxes that vary.
State Level: Each state has a different base tax rate that may vary depending on what you're selling.
Step 4: Customize Your Tax Rates
Shopify also allows you to set tax overrides or exemptions. While not all users will need this, here’s a situation:
If you're selling products in a state that has lower sales tax for certain goods, you’ll want to override the default rate by clicking on Add tax override in your tax settings within the Shopify admin.
Step 5: Test Your Tax Setup
Before going live, you should AB-SO-LUTE-LY test your checkout to make sure you’re collecting the correct amount of tax. Add some products to your cart, go through the checkout process, & ensure that tax is calculated correctly.
Can You Sell Without Charging Sales Tax?
In some scenarios, yes, you can! For instance, if your business doesn’t meet the nexus requirements, you may not have to collect sales tax initially. But here’s the kicker – once you start hitting those thresholds, it’s time to start collecting!
Managing International Tax Settings
Selling internationally? You’ll find that tax can get a bit TRICKY! When shipping outside your home country, here are some things you need to keep in mind:
Import Duties: While you may not collect sales tax for overseas buyers, they might be subject to import duties & taxes upon receiving the package.
International Regulations: Be sure to check regulations for the countries you’re selling to. Some countries have a Value Added Tax (VAT) that’s different from U.S. sales tax.
Adjusting Your Shopify Settings for International Sales
You can configure international shipping settings within your Shopify Admin:
Under Settings > Shipping & delivery, you can set specific rules for shipping items internationally, including tax settings depending on the location.
Removing VAT When Selling Abroad
If you’re in the UK & want to sell internationally without including value-added tax (VAT), make sure to uncheck the option that states you want to include VAT in your prices. You can adjust this in the taxes settings mentioned previously!
